随着数字货币的迅猛发展,比特币作为最为知名的数字货币,自然吸引了大量用户。在使用比特币钱包时,用户需要注意各类安全设置,其中之一便是RPC(Remote Procedure Call)密码。它不仅关乎用户的资产安全,还影响到比特币钱包的使用体验和安全性。本文将详细介绍如何安全管理比特币钱包的RPC密码,包括其重要性、设置方法、常见安全隐患以及最佳实践。
RPC密码是用户在使用比特币钱包时,与其接口进行远程调用时需要使用的密码。比特币钱包通常会提供一个RPC接口,让用户可以通过编程的方式与钱包进行交互,包括发送比特币、获取余额、检查交易状态等操作。为了保证这些操作的安全性,RPC密码便应运而生。
如果没有合适的RPC密码,任何人都可以通过网络接口访问你的钱包,进行未经授权的操作,这可能导致财产损失。因此,设置强密码、妥善管理RPC密码至关重要。
设置比特币钱包的RPC密码并不复杂。这里以比特币核心钱包为例,具体步骤如下:
rpcuser=你的用户名 rpcpassword=你的强密码
在选择RPC密码时,应遵循一些密码强度的最佳实践。密码应该至少包含12个字符,包括大小写字母、数字和特殊符号。同时,避免使用个人信息,如姓名或出生日期,以提高安全性。
尽管RPC密码能有效防止未经授权的访问,但仍然存在诸多安全隐患用户需要警惕:
因此,用户在设置和管理RPC密码时,需要考虑到以上安全隐患,采取相应的防护措施。
管理RPC密码的安全性,不仅仅在于设定一个强密码,还涵盖了日常使用中的各种注意事项。以下是一些安全管理RPC密码的最佳实践:
通过遵循这些实践,用户可以有效降低因RPC密码引起的安全风险,保护个人资产。
忘记RPC密码是一种常见的问题,特别是在使用比特币钱包一段时间后。首先,用户可以通过比特币核心(Bitcoin Core)钱包以下步骤来重置RPC密码:
需要注意的是,重置RPC密码不会影响已经存储在钱包中的比特币,但用户仍然需要确保新的密码符合强度要求。一般而言,选择具有随机组合的密码是比较安全的。而如果用户忘记了RPC用户名,也就需要重新设置,不同于密码,用户名不能重复。因此,确保记录这些凭据,或者使用密码管理工具来保存。
确保RPC接口的安全性,不仅是设置一个强密码那么简单,还需要从多个方面提升安全防范。首先,可以通过使用比特币核心钱包的RPC访问控制功能,根据需求限制特定IP地址的访问。这意味着即使黑客窃取了你的密码,没有正确的IP地址也无法访问钱包。其次,使用VPN或SSH隧道来加密与钱包的连接,进一步防止中间人攻击。此外,监控网络流量,使用防火墙设置来保护RPC接口,也是安全性的提升。
与此同时,定期审查和更新RPC接口的访问日志,以便及时发现可疑活动。此外,确保计算机系统的更新与安全补丁也非常重要,保持软件的最新版本可防范已知的安全漏洞。
公共网络,如咖啡馆、图书馆等场所的Wi-Fi,通常被认为是不安全的,因为这些网络易受攻击。在这样的环境下使用比特币钱包,包括输入RPC密码,可能会面临严重的安全风险。攻击者可以通过各种技术(如网络监听、钓鱼攻击)获取用户信息。为确保安全,请考虑以下几个建议:
总的来说,使用公共网络访问比特币钱包是高风险的行为,用户应谨慎操作并采取必要的防护措施。
在保护比特币资产安全方面,用户还可以考虑多种替代方案: 1. 硬件钱包:硬件钱包提供了更高的安全性,因为它们是独立于网络的设备,可以有效防止黑客攻击,例如Ledger或Trezor等知名品牌。 2. 多签名钱包:多签名钱包需要多个私钥才能完成交易,这样即使一个私钥被盗,资产也仍然安全。 3. 冷存储:冷存储方式,是将比特币离线存储,完全隔离于网络,最常见的方法是将私钥写入纸张上,或使用USB设备进行存放。 4. 保险:对于大量投资,可以考虑投保部分资产,以应对各种不测的风险。
结合这些策略,用户可以最大程度地保障其比特币资产的安全,不仅仅局限于RPC密码这一方面。
随着比特币及数字货币的广泛应用,RPC密码的管理显得尤为重要。在设置和管理这些密码时,用户应时刻保持警惕,采用最佳实践来避免安全隐患的发生。通过加密技术、增加访问控制、提升网络安全等综合措施,可以为用户的比特币钱包提供更为坚固的安全保障。因此,不论是新手还是资深用户,都应定期审视自己的安全策略,运用多种方法来确保数字资产的安全。